Campaign Structure for Google Ads

A well-structured Google Ads account is critical for success. Poor setup can lead to wasted budget and low conversions.

Campaign-Level Structure

Organize campaigns based on:

  • Medical specialty (Dermatology, Cardiology, General Practice)
  • Service types (Check-ups, Treatments, Surgeries)

Ad Group-Level Structure

Each ad group should focus on a specific service or condition:

  • Acne treatment
  • Dental cleaning
  • Heart check-up

This improves ad relevance and reduces cost per click.

Keyword Strategy for Doctors

Choosing the right keywords is the foundation of successful campaigns.

High-Intent Keywords

Focus on keywords that indicate strong intent:

  • “Dermatologist near me”
  • “Book dentist appointment”
  • “Child vaccination clinic”

Long-Tail Keywords

Long-tail keywords attract more qualified patients:

  • “Best skin doctor for acne treatment in [city]”
  • “Affordable dental clinic near me”

Negative Keywords

Exclude irrelevant searches to save budget:

  • Jobs
  • Free consultation
  • General information

This reduces wasted clicks and improves ROI.

Local Targeting: The Most Important Factor

Healthcare services are location-based. Patients prefer nearby doctors, making local targeting essential.

Key Local Strategies:

  • Use geo-specific keywords like “doctor in [city]”
  • Enable location extensions in ads
  • Optimize Google Business Profile
  • Focus on “near me” searches

Local targeting ensures your ads reach people who can actually visit your clinic.

Landing Page Optimization

Getting clicks is not enough—your website must convert visitors into patients.

High-Converting Landing Pages Should Include:

  • Clear service description
  • Doctor credentials and trust signals
  • Patient reviews
  • Easy appointment booking
  • Mobile-friendly design

A well-designed landing page can significantly increase conversion rates.
